
IMC-PID Controller Design - An Extension - ScienceDirect
1988年8月1日 · PID controller design based on Internal Model Control (IMC) design procedure by Rivera and co-workers has been extended to cover a wider range of process models. PID tuning parameters for processes up to second-order with first-order numerator dynamics and dead time will be given with only one tuning parameter (closed-loop time constant).

Pancreatic ductal adenocarcinoma: biological hallmarks, current …
2019年8月8日 · Pancreatic ductal adenocarcinoma (PDAC) is the most prevalent neoplastic disease of the pancreas accounting for more than 90% of all pancreatic malignancies [1]. To date, PDAC is the fourth most frequent cause of cancer-related deaths worldwide with a 5-year overall survival of less than 8% [2].
Pancreatic Ductal Adenocarcinoma - an overview - ScienceDirect
Pancreatic ductal adenocarcinoma (PDAC) is the most common malignant neoplasm of the pancreas. Unfortunately, it is also one of the most lethal of all of the solid malignancies.
